The Chemistry of Gold, Silver, Copper, and Cu
These precious metals—gold, silver, copper, and, specifically, copper (Cu)—possess fascinating chemical characteristics, largely dictated by their electronic configurations and inherent stability. Gold (Au) exhibits remarkable inertness; its resistance to corrosion and reaction stems from a full outermost electron shell, rendering it exceptionally stable. Silver (Ag), while more reactive than gold, still forms relatively stable compounds, often acting as an oxidizing agent due to its readily available electron. Copper (Cu), and its symbol Cu, presents a markedly different picture—it displays a greater proclivity to participate in chemical reactions, forming numerous compounds such as oxides, sulfides, and salts. This increased reactivity is attributable to a slightly less complete electron shell compared to gold and silver. Furthermore, the differing densities, melting points, and electrical conductivities observed are rooted in their atomic structures and the nature of metallic bonding: gold's density results from its high atomic mass and close packing; silver's reflectivity derives from its electron structure; and copper's conductivity is linked to the ease with which electrons move within its lattice.
Investing in Gold, Silver, and Copper: A Guide
Considering the precious metals investment? The trio have historically served as a hedge against inflation and financial turmoil, making them popular choices for a diverse range of people. Acquiring these elements can be a challenging endeavor, but understanding the key aspects is important. Here's a quick overview to inform your strategy:
- Gold: Typically seen as a safe haven, gold’s worth tends to rise during times of chaos.
- Silver: While also a precious metal, silver also has extensive applications, which can impact its market value.
- Copper: This resource is tied to global industrial activity and tends to function as a leading indicator for market direction.
Note that any investment carries danger and it is vital to examine carefully before putting your money into gold, silver, or copper. Talk to an expert to tailor a strategy for your individual circumstances.
